Table of Contents
In today's fast-paced digital environment, timely and reliable notifications are essential for effective team communication. Slack, combined with Zapier, offers powerful automation capabilities to streamline notifications. However, building dependable Slack notification workflows requires careful planning and best practices to ensure consistency and avoid missed messages.
Understanding the Basics of Zapier and Slack Integration
Zapier acts as a bridge between various apps, enabling automated workflows called "Zaps." When integrated with Slack, Zapier can send messages based on triggers from other apps like Gmail, Trello, or Google Calendar. Setting up these workflows correctly is crucial for reliability.
Key Best Practices for Reliable Slack Notifications
1. Use Clear and Consistent Triggers
Select specific and reliable triggers to avoid false or missed notifications. Test triggers thoroughly to confirm they activate as expected.
2. Implement Error Handling and Notifications
Configure Zapier to notify administrators or team members if a Zap fails. Use the "Task History" feature to monitor and troubleshoot errors promptly.
3. Use Delay and Filter Actions Wisely
Incorporate delays to prevent message flooding and filters to ensure only relevant notifications are sent. This reduces noise and increases message relevance.
Best Practices for Message Formatting and Delivery
1. Keep Messages Clear and Concise
Use straightforward language and include essential details. Use Markdown or Slack formatting to highlight critical information.
2. Personalize Notifications When Appropriate
Address messages to specific teams or individuals when necessary to ensure prompt attention and action.
3. Test Message Delivery Regularly
Periodically verify that notifications arrive correctly and are properly formatted. Adjust workflows based on feedback.
Advanced Tips for Enhancing Workflow Reliability
1. Use Multiple Channels for Critical Notifications
For essential alerts, consider sending notifications to multiple channels—such as email and SMS—to ensure delivery even if Slack is unavailable.
2. Document and Version Control Your Zaps
Maintain documentation of your workflows and use version control to track changes. This practice simplifies troubleshooting and updates.
3. Schedule Regular Reviews and Updates
Periodically review your Zaps to incorporate new features, improve efficiency, and adapt to changing team needs.
Conclusion
Building reliable Slack notification workflows in Zapier involves thoughtful trigger selection, error handling, message formatting, and ongoing maintenance. Applying these best practices ensures your team stays informed, responsive, and productive.